Ralph Lauren WILD New Fragrance
2008-03-11 01:00:00 I’m prepared to spritz whatever she does. Ralph Wild is Ralph Lauren ’s newest fragrance. It’s described as a Wild Fruity Floral fragrance. The topnotes are wild strawberries and luscious watermelon fuzed together. The midnotes are a blend of Cherry Blossom, Sheer Jasmine and Red Rose Petals. The drydown completes the experience with a creamy musk and smooth sandalwood. Go Wild with Ralph Wild, you can even enter to win a Vespa! 2008-03-09 17:14:00 How long do you keep your beauty products? There are expiration dates on everything nowadays. After buying some Dr. Brandt items in January I was shocked to see the expiration date was May 2008! that’s right, just five months! Isn’t that the most annoying thing? Consider yourself forewarned about that brand, no one brought it to my attention, they just placed everything in the bag and it didn’t even occur to me to check. I really need to hurry and finish all of the products off, I can’t stand rushing through beauty products, especially skin care! There are some things you can do to fight products expiring prematurely. Whenever possible buy a pump bottle, it will reduce the ingredients to the air and light. Keep your prettiest perfume bottles hidden away in a cool, dark place. The only problem is you have to find a practical place that you will actually think to go to everyday. 2008-02-29 04:49:00 AVEENO is celebrating leap year 2008 by releasing the results of a study about what women would do with an extra day… Here are some of the findings the study revealed: AVEENO® found that 65% percent of American women confess to skimping on beauty, spending 30 minutes or less on their beauty rituals each day. However, more than 3 in 5 women admitted they wished they had an extra day in the year to spend on themselves, and 1/3 declared they would spend more than 30 minutes on beauty or grooming rituals with this extra day. But not surprisingly, moms were the group most likely to wish for an extra day in the year to spend on themselves, with a whopping 73% saying they would love an extra day. AVEENO® also found that if given an extra day in the year, nearly ½ of all women admitted they would indulge in extra sleep or pampering rituals in the comfort of their own home. 2008-02-28 06:05:00 I am so looking forward to fall 2008! Stila is projecting matte skin, so use a nice sheer pressed powder and a concealer where you need it. Move on to create your smokey eyes, long lush lashes - go for the drama! Flushed cheeks and a shiny lip saturated with color. If you’re wondering how to saturate your lip with color, use layers! Stila’s cherry crush lip and cheek stain will be your first lip layer, then try Stila’s SPF20 lipstick in caicos over the stain. The stain is on my “must have” list, very pretty flushed look - I love a dual purpose product! Stila always delivers, pretty, wearable looks. No wonder Marchesa has turned to Stila for four seasons to get the make up just right for their shows.
